Wealth & Money Quote by William Vickrey

"Currently, a level of unemployment of 7 percent or more seems to be required to keep inflation from accelerating, a level quite unacceptable as a permanent situation"

About this Quote

A 7 percent unemployment rate isn’t presented here as a tragedy of mismanagement but as a policy instrument - a “required” sacrifice demanded by the inflation-fighting playbook. Vickrey’s phrasing is deliberately clinical, the voice of someone describing a machine setting rather than millions of disrupted lives. That coldness is the point: he’s exposing how mainstream macroeconomics can smuggle moral choices into technical necessity.

The subtext is a rebuke of the NAIRU logic (the idea of a “natural” unemployment rate that stabilizes prices). If inflation can only be restrained by keeping a sizable share of workers idle, then the system is built to enforce discipline through scarcity. It turns joblessness into a pressure valve: wages cool because bargaining power collapses. Vickrey’s “seems to be required” signals skepticism - not outright denial, but an insistence that this “requirement” is contingent on institutions, assumptions, and political priorities, not economic gravity.

Context matters: Vickrey wrote in the long shadow of stagflation and the subsequent Volcker-era consensus that unemployment was an acceptable cost of disinflation. His warning is that what begins as an emergency measure becomes a baseline, normalized by central banks and policymakers as the price of credibility. “Quite unacceptable as a permanent situation” is a moral line drawn in understated prose: if your stability depends on chronic exclusion from work, you’re not stabilizing the economy, you’re rationing dignity.
